22. TeamGantt

TeamGantt, is a collaborative Gantt chart-based project management tool.

A Gantt chart allows you to view and manage all the parts of a project at once, in a way that shows task dependencies as well as a timeline. So if Task B can't be completed until Task A is done, you can plan for this and see who's responsible.

TeamGantt is simple to use, even if you've never used Gantt charts before. The charts provide a lot of detailed information without being overwhelming.

Main Features:

  • Easily identify conflicts between projects and plan by combining all your projects into one Gantt chart
  • The availability tab allows you to keep track of resources, keep costs in check, and ensure everyone is working without being stressed out
  • View and share all project notifications and documents on one page
  • Find out which tasks are behind with the project health reports
  • Choose between a calendar, Kanban board and list view
  • Baseline reports allow you to compare the original timeline projection with the real timeline of the project

32. Dropbox

Dropbox, one of the first cloud storage and syncing services, allows users to sync desktop files to the cloud from anywhere.

Using Dropbox, you can sync, store, and collaborate on files. It works simply by placing your files in the Dropbox folder - that's it. With Dropbox, your files sync automatically, so they're available on any computer with an internet connection, whether it has Dropbox installed or not.

By referring friends (an additional 500MB for every new member, up to 16GB) and contributing to the user forum, you can earn more disk space.

Main Features:

  • Accessible with any device
  • Automated backup and organization system
  • Synchronize your data efficiently and easily
  • Share links easily via chat, email or text message

44. ScrumGenius

ScrumGenius allows teams to conduct asynchronous, virtual agile meetings online using a chat platform. It brings the idea of stand-up meetings in the office to the world of remote work.

The day begins with an overview of each person's daily progress, blockers, and plans instead of real-time updates. It eliminates the need to meet or synchronize at specific times - which can cause issues for remote team members - and offers a range of analytics tools to see how the team's doing over time.

Main Features:

  • Keep your teams engaged in regular team meetings, wherever they are
  • Focus on actions rather than getting lost in back-and-forth chat
  • Integrate standups with everyday tools such as project management software, codebases, and personal calendars
